Arthur de Jong

Open Source / Free Software developer

summaryrefslogtreecommitdiffstats
path: root/stdnum/es
diff options
context:
space:
mode:
Diffstat (limited to 'stdnum/es')
-rw-r--r--stdnum/es/cups.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/stdnum/es/cups.py b/stdnum/es/cups.py
index cbbcacd..88ec9d9 100644
--- a/stdnum/es/cups.py
+++ b/stdnum/es/cups.py
@@ -94,8 +94,8 @@ def validate(number):
raise InvalidComponent()
if not isdigits(number[2:18]):
raise InvalidFormat()
- if number[20:]:
- pnumber, ptype = number[20:]
+ if len(number) == 22:
+ pnumber, ptype = number[20], number[21]
if not isdigits(pnumber):
raise InvalidFormat()
if ptype not in 'FPRCXYZ':